Dental materials can be classified into several categories based on their composition and intended use. Some of the most common types of dentistry materials include:
1. Restorative materials: These materials are used to repair or replace damaged or missing teeth. Examples of restorative materials include amalgam, composite resins, glass ionomer, and porcelain. Amalgam is a durable and cost-effective material commonly used for filling cavities in posterior (back) teeth. Composite resins, on the other hand, are tooth-colored materials that blend seamlessly with natural teeth, making them ideal for filling cavities in visible areas of the mouth. Glass ionomer is a versatile material that releases fluoride, making it useful for filling cavities in children and patients with a high risk of cavities. Porcelain is a strong and aesthetically pleasing material used for making crowns, bridges, and veneers.
2. Prosthetic materials: These materials are used to create dental prosthetics, such as dentures, bridges, and dental implants. Materials commonly used for prosthetics include acrylic resins, metal alloys, and zirconia. Acrylic resins are lightweight and easily customizable, making them popular for making removable dentures. Metal alloys are strong and durable, making them ideal for creating fixed dental prosthetics like bridges. Zirconia is a biocompatible material that closely resembles natural teeth, making it an excellent choice for dental implants.
3. Preventive materials: These materials are used to prevent dental problems, such as tooth decay and gum disease. Examples of preventive materials include fluoride varnish, dental sealants, and mouthguards. Fluoride varnish is applied to the teeth to strengthen enamel and prevent cavities. Dental sealants are thin coatings that are applied to the chewing surfaces of the back teeth to protect them from decay. Mouthguards are custom-made devices that protect the teeth from injury during sports and prevent teeth grinding at night.
4. Endodontic materials: These materials are used to treat diseases and injuries of the dental pulp (the innermost part of the tooth). Examples of endodontic materials include gutta-percha, sealers, and temporary filling materials. Gutta-percha is a rubber-like material that is used to fill the root canals after the infected pulp has been removed. Sealers are used to seal the root canal system and prevent reinfection. Temporary filling materials are used to temporarily seal the access opening of a root canal between appointments.
5. Orthodontic materials: These materials are used to straighten crooked teeth and correct bite issues. Examples of orthodontic materials include braces, retainers, and clear aligners. Braces are metal or ceramic brackets that are bonded to the teeth and connected by wires to gradually move the teeth into the desired position. Retainers are custom-made devices that hold the teeth in place after orthodontic treatment. Clear aligners are transparent plastic trays that are worn over the teeth to straighten them discreetly.
In addition to these categories, there are also specialized materials used for specific purposes in dentistry, such as impression materials, cements, and bonding agents. Impressions materials are used to create molds of the teeth and surrounding tissues for the fabrication of dental restorations. Cements are used to bond restorations to the teeth and protect them from leakage and bacteria. Bonding agents are used to adhere dental materials to tooth structure and improve their strength and durability.
